Overview

 

My Groups allow you to customize your online support experience by creating a unique filter of products and/or locations to personalize your view in many areas of our online support site.

You can create custom groupings by individual products or by locations and/or product families.


 

 

Customizing your view with My Groups

 

My Groups can be built in several variations including:

  • Specific locations
  • Combination of specific locations and specific product families
  • Specific assets


 

 

My Group structure

 

There are 3 main areas of a My Group build:

  • Selection Tile Cards – focus the data for search and selection
  • Left-pane search and selection – locations, product families, or assets depending on the selected Tile Card)
  • Right-pane asset preview – resulting from items you’ve selected in the Left-pane

 

The build of a My Group is driven by 3 distinct tile cards:

  • Selected Locations
  • Selected Categories [Product Families]
  • Selected Assets

    Create My Group - Tile Cards - Framed
    Figure 1: Create My Group - Tile Cards - Framed

    Clicking on a particular tile will allow you to search for and select data related to each tile (locations, product families, or individual assets).

    The cards will update impacted counts as items are selected during the My Group build.

    When creating a My Group, it is important to consider what type of My Group you wish to build:

    1. Dynamic – The My Group is created using either locations, product families, or a combination of the two.  Any additional products appearing in the ecosystem in the future matching the locations and/or product families, would automatically be included in the group.

 

OR

 

    1. Static / Manual – The My Group is a static list of assets from the ecosystem.  The asset list and visibility will remain the same unless manually changed. 


 

 

Creating And Managing My Groups

 

  1. Sign in to Dell.com/support.
  1. Select Manage Company Information from the person icon menu Person figure  in the upper-right corner.
  1. Select the My Groups module.

    Person Icon Manage Company
    Figure 2: Person Icon Manage Company


    My Group module highlighted
    Figure 3: My Group module highlighted


 

 

Create a Dynamic My Group with Locations

 

  1. Select the My Groups module.
  1. Select Create Group.

    Create My Group
    Figure 4: Create My Group


 

  1. Remain on the Selected Locations tile card.

    Create My Group - Dynamic Location Tile
    Figure 5: Create My Group - Dynamic Location Tile"


 

  1. Search for and select locations in the Left-pane Locations area of the group build. 

    You can search by Location ID, Location Name, or Address.

    The resulting asset list will be presented in the Overview area as selections are made.

    Create My Group - Dynamic Location Search
    Figure 6: Create My Group - Dynamic Location Search


 

  1. Alternatively, locations can be added in “bulk” by selecting the Bulk Add button found to the right of Search field in the Left-pane Locations area of the group build. 

    The user can then add a comma delimited list of Location IDs, and select Add to Group.   There is a 200 maximum per upload attempt, and you will see result messaging after submission.

    Location IDs that are found from the batch submission, will be displayed and selected in the Left-pane Locations area with a checkmark and added to the group build which will then need to be saved or edited further.

    You will be informed of Location IDs that are not found.

    Create location group drawer batch
    Figure 7: Create Location Group Drawer Batch 


    Create Location Group Drawer Batch - Add to Group
    Figure 8: Create Location Group Drawer Batch - Add to Group


 

  1. When you are comfortable with the group build and resulting asset list, select NEXT, then enter a Name (required) and a Description (optional).

    The preview pane will also be available to review the content of the group.

    Create My Group - Dynamic _ 2nd Page Name and Save
    Figure 9: Create My Group - Dynamic _ 2nd Page Name and Save


 

  1. Select Save Group.  After confirmation, the My Group is created, and the My Groups page is displayed.


 

 

Create a Dynamic My Group with Locations and Product Families

 

  1. Select the My Groups module.
  1. Select Create Group.
  1. Click the Selected Locations tile card.
  1. Search for and select locations in the Left-pane Locations area of the group build. 

    You can search by Location ID, Location Name, or Address.

    The resulting asset list will be presented in the Overview area as selections are made.

    Create My Group - Dynamic Location Search
    Figure 10: Create My Group - Dynamic Location Search


 

  1. Search for and select product families in the Left-pane Categories area of the group build.   If necessary, Toggle off the ‘All from selected locations’ toggle.

    The resulting asset list will be presented in the Overview area as selections are made.

    Create My Group - Dynamic Product Family selected
    Figure 11: Create My Group - Dynamic Product Family selected


     

    NOTE: If you select the Select Locations tile and make changes, your current Product Families selections will be cleared, and you will need to reselect any required families.


 

  1. When you are comfortable with the group build and resulting asset list, select NEXT, then enter a Name (required) and a Description (optional).

    The preview pane will also be available to review the content of the group.

 

  1. Select Save Group.  After confirmation, the My Group is created, and the My Groups page is displayed.


 

 

Create a Static / Manual My Group

 

  1. Select the My Groups module.
  1. Select Create Group.
  1. Select the Selected Assets tile card.

    Create My Group - initial drawer Manual _ assets selected
    Figure 12: Create My Group - initial drawer Manual _ assets selected


 

  1. Search for and select granular assets in the Left-pane Assets area of the group build.

    The resulting asset list will be presented in the Overview area as selections are made

  2. Alternatively, you could start building the My Group in a “Dynamic” way via the Selected Locations and/or Selected Categories (Product Families) tile cards. 

    Then click the Selected Assets tile card, and turn the “Dynamic” toggle off in the Left-pane Assets area.

    Create My Group - TOGGLE Dynamic v Manual
    Figure 13: Create My Group - TOGGLE Dynamic v Manual


     

    This will preserve the asset list from the previous choices, but enable the ability to add or remove individual assets to/from the now static list.

  3. When you are comfortable with the asset list, select NEXT, then enter a Name (required) and a Description (optional).

    The preview pane will also be available to review the content of the group.

  4. Select Save Group.  After confirmation, the My Group is created, and the My Groups page is displayed.


 

 

Edit My Groups

  1. Select the My Groups module.
  1. Select a group name from the Group Name column.
  1. If desired, select the Edit Description to update the Name (required) or Description (optional) of the group.

    Select Edit Selections above the preview of the group to make changes to the build of the group.

    Edit My Group - Edits
    Figure 14: Edit My Group - Edits


 

  1. Use any of the three Selection Tile Cards to adjust the group as desired.


     

    NOTE: Any changes made could alter the behavior of the group (ex. from Dynamic to Static), or the build structure of the group.


 

  1. Select Cancel before saving to discard any changes made during the edit.

  2. Select Save Group to save the changes.  After confirmation, the My Group is saved, and the My Groups page is displayed.


 

 

Download My Group Data

  1. Select the My Groups module.

  2. To download information about all the My Groups in your account, perform the following:

    • Select  Download.

      My Group - Download
      Figure 15: My Group - Download


 

    • Name the .csv file and select Save. The following information is downloaded:
      1. Group Name
      2. Description
      3. Type (Products, Locations, Product Families, or Locations , Product Families)
      4. Modified Date  


 

 

Delete My Group

  1. Select the My Groups module.
  1. Select a group name from the Group Name column.
  1. Select Delete Group.

    Edit My Group - Delete Group
    Figure 16: Edit My Group - Delete Group


 

  1. You will be able to review and confirm that you wish to delete the group.
  1. Select  Delete to continue with the group deletion.
  1. The My Group is deleted and you are taken to the My Groups page which should reflect the group removal.
